Annonji Temple is a Shinto shrine situated in The Silver Lands in Tamba, Japan. In 1582, the Kakushiba ikki members Fujibayashi Naoe and Yasuke recovered three pages scattered around the temple grounds. They later climbed the tallest pagoda to its peak and oversaw the land.[1]
